Hello, native English speakers,

Would it be possible to say either (a) or (b) with the same meaning ?
(a) I hope it won't rain tomorrow.
(b) I hope it doesn't rain tomorrow.

Hirashin
 
I think both sound ok and have same meaning.
 
mdchachi is right, although I would personally use "I hope it doesn't rain tomorrow". It comes more naturally to me.
